We follow a standard GitHub-based workflow with issues, branches, and pull requests.
We use GitHub Flow, and all code changes must go through pull requests.
-
Start with an Issue: Open an issue to discuss your proposed change. This helps align efforts, avoid duplication, and ensure your contribution fits the project's goals.
-
Fork and Branch: Fork the repository and create a new branch from
main
. -
Rebase Only (No Merge Commits): We maintain a clean, linear commit history via rebase-only.
- If your branch includes merge commits, please rebase it or create a fresh branch.
- See: Git Rebase Guide
-
Use the Latest Classiq Version: Ensure your code is compatible with the current SDK version.
-
Open a Pull Request: Submit your PR and tag the maintainers for feedback.
- Make sure the PR is linked to its related issue. See: Linking a PR to an Issue
To keep the library organized and functional, please follow these standards:
-
Place Files Correctly: Add new content to the appropriate folder:
algorithms/
,applications/
, ortutorials/
. -
Use
.ipynb
Format: All contributions should be in Jupyter Notebook format unless agreed otherwise with a maintainer. -
If your contribution is based on a paper:
- The folder and notebook name should match the paper title (use lowercase and underscores if needed).
- Include a link to the paper’s arXiv or publication URL at the top of the notebook.
-
Include Images Within the Notebook: Use Jupyter's built-in drag-and-drop feature to embed images directly into the notebook. Do not add images as separate files.
-
Include Required Support Files: Each notebook must be accompanied by:
file_name.qmod
file_name.synthesis_options.json
file_name.metadata.json
-
Use
pre-commit
New content must follow the standars which are enforced bypre-commit
. Such standards, for example, automatically format the code, or add templates for testing notebooks. In order to installpre-commit
, you may runpip install pre-commit pre-commit install
Alternatively, you may visit the
pre-commit
documentation for more details.
-
Use the
write_qmod
function:write_qmod(qmod, out_file="your_filename")
-
Or use
out_file
when creating the model:qmod = create_model(main, out_file="your_filename")
-
The
.metadata.json
file is not auto-generated. Copy one from a similar folder, rename it, and adapt the content. Example: bernstein_vazirani_example.metadata.json
To pass CI, you must add a timeout for your notebook in:
tests/resources/timeouts.yaml
- The timeout should be just enough for the notebook to complete — avoid setting unnecessarily high values.
- If the CI fails:
- Review the error logs.
- Common causes include:
- Missing or insufficient timeout.
- Non-trivial dependencies. If this occurs, contact us via GitHub or Slack.

We use GitHub Issues to track bugs. Open a new issue and include the following:
-
What were you trying to do? Briefly explain your goal or expected behavior.
-
What went wrong? Describe the issue and include the full error message or stack trace.
-
Code to reproduce: Include a minimal snippet or notebook, if possible.
-
Version info:
import classiq print(classiq.__version__)
Optionally include Python version and OS.
-
Additional context (if relevant): Does the issue happen consistently? After an update?
